Background
Allergin-1 protein, an immunoglobulin-like receptor, assumes an inhibitory role in the degranulation process of mast cells. Functioning as a negative regulator, it plays a crucial part in mitigating IgE-mediated mast cell activation and suppressing type I immediate hypersensitivity reactions. Allergin-1 exists as a monomer, and it interacts specifically with tyrosine-phosphorylated proteins such as PTPN6, PTPN11, and INPP5D. This intricate molecular interaction underscores the pivotal role of Allergin-1 in fine-tuning mast cell responses, contributing to the intricate regulatory mechanisms that modulate allergic reactions and hypersensitivity responses.
